According to Reality Tea, Bethenny Frankel was disgruntled because Morgan’s new line is in direct competition to her own Skinnygirl cocktails. However, Morgan is apparently willing to change the name of her company, and the similarity in names was only a coincidence.

“I have to do something about the name,” Morgan stated during an appearance on Kocktails with Khloe. “My girlfriend Bethenny wasn’t thrilled with that.”

Morgan went on to explain how her decision to name her new product Tipsy Girl had nothing to do with Frankel and her Skinnygirl franchise. According to Morgan, it wasn’t until Frankel spoke up that she made the connection.

“It didn’t hit me, and then Bethenny was like, ‘Uh, I don’t like that.’ And I was like, ‘Oops, OK. We need to go back to the drawing board and figure something out that doesn’t come between my friendship. You know, I love the name, and I want to work,” she shared.
